The Blue Zones are apparently the places in the world where people have the most longevity. Somewhere lost around my home is a copy of one of the books that discuss this phenomenon. Places like Okinawa, some place on the Greek islands, the 7th Day Adventist colony in California... I forget the rest. At any rate the commonalities appear to be diet (low but not NO meat), no highly processed junk, and a sense of long term community. So it isn't an actual set of recipes per se.
